Key Insights of Japan Blood Glucose Monitoring (BGM) Market
- Market size estimated at approximately $1.2 billion in 2023, with steady growth driven by rising diabetes prevalence.
- Projected compound annual growth rate (CAGR) of 7.2% from 2026 to 2033, fueled by technological advancements and aging demographics.
- Dominance of digital and connected BGM devices, accounting for over 65% of sales, reflecting a shift towards integrated health management.
- Type 1 diabetes management remains a core application, but Type 2 diabetes accounts for the majority of testing volume due to lifestyle factors.
- Majority of market share held by established multinational firms, with increasing participation from innovative startups leveraging AI and IoT.
- Key geographic concentration in urban centers like Tokyo and Osaka, with expanding rural outreach through telehealth integrations.
- Significant market opportunity exists in personalized monitoring solutions and data analytics services targeting chronic disease management.
- Regulatory landscape evolving to support digital health innovations, with recent approvals easing device reimbursement pathways.
- Major players include Abbott, Roche, Dexcom, and emerging local innovators focusing on affordability and user-centric design.
Market Dynamics and Growth Drivers in Japan’s Blood Glucose Monitoring Sector
Japan’s BGM market is characterized by a mature yet dynamically evolving landscape driven by demographic, technological, and regulatory factors. The country’s aging population, with over 28% aged 65 and above, significantly amplifies the demand for effective diabetes management solutions. This demographic shift creates a persistent need for continuous, reliable monitoring devices that can integrate seamlessly into daily routines, fostering growth in connected and wearable BGM devices.
Technological innovation plays a pivotal role, with AI-powered data analytics, cloud connectivity, and smartphone integration transforming traditional glucose monitoring into comprehensive health management ecosystems. These advancements enhance patient adherence, provide real-time insights, and facilitate remote healthcare delivery, aligning with Japan’s digital health ambitions. Additionally, supportive regulatory reforms and reimbursement policies are lowering barriers for device adoption, encouraging both incumbents and startups to innovate rapidly. The combination of these factors positions Japan’s BGM market as a lucrative, strategically vital segment within the broader digital health landscape.

Japan Blood Glucose Monitoring Market: Regulatory Environment & Policy Impact
The regulatory framework governing Japan’s BGM market is evolving to accommodate digital health innovations and enhance patient safety. Recent amendments to medical device regulations have streamlined approval processes for connected and AI-enabled devices, reducing time-to-market and encouraging innovation. The Ministry of Health, Labour and Welfare (MHLW) emphasizes data privacy, device interoperability, and reimbursement policies that favor digital solutions, aligning with Japan’s broader e-health strategy.
Government initiatives aim to promote remote patient monitoring and personalized medicine, offering incentives for device manufacturers to develop compliant, user-centric solutions. Reimbursement schemes are gradually expanding to cover continuous glucose monitoring (CGM) and smartphone-integrated devices, making advanced BGM solutions more accessible. These policy shifts are critical in fostering a conducive environment for market growth, attracting investment, and accelerating the adoption of next-generation diabetes management tools in Japan.
Emerging Technologies Reshaping Japan Blood Glucose Monitoring Market
Innovation in sensor technology, connectivity, and data analytics is transforming Japan’s BGM landscape. Non-invasive glucose measurement devices, utilizing optical and electromagnetic sensing, are nearing commercialization, promising pain-free testing options that could revolutionize patient compliance. Wearable devices, including smartwatches with integrated glucose sensors, are gaining traction, enabling continuous monitoring without disrupting daily activities.
Artificial intelligence and machine learning algorithms are enhancing data interpretation, offering predictive insights and personalized treatment recommendations. Cloud platforms facilitate seamless data sharing between patients and healthcare providers, enabling remote management and early intervention. The integration of telehealth services with BGM devices is expanding access, especially in rural and underserved areas. These technological advancements are not only improving clinical outcomes but also creating new revenue streams and strategic partnerships within Japan’s healthcare ecosystem.
